The Snapper S150XKAV2552 is a powerful lawn mower designed for efficient grass cutting with a 150cc engine, 21-inch cutting deck, and adjustable cutting heights. It features a self-propelled drive system, making it easy to maneuver across various terrains. Below are key sections for safety, features, installation, setup, operation, and troubleshooting.
Key components: 150cc engine, 21-inch cutting deck, self-propelled drive, adjustable cutting heights, and ergonomic handle.
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Engine | 150cc engine for powerful performance |
| Cutting Deck | 21-inch cutting width for efficient mowing |
| Self-Propelled Drive | Easy maneuverability across various terrains |
| Adjustable Cutting Heights | Multiple height settings for customized grass length |
| Ergonomic Handle | Comfortable grip for extended use |

| Symptom | Possible Cause | Corrective Action |
|---|---|---|
| Mower won't start | Fuel issue | Check fuel level and ensure fresh gasoline is used. |
| Uneven cutting | Blade issue | Sharpen or replace blades as necessary. |
| Excessive vibration | Loose parts | Check for loose screws or components. |
| Engine overheating | Oil level low | Check and refill oil as needed. |
